我在网站页脚的一部分中有一个登录表单,它现在显示在每个页面上。我想在登录表单上显示它,因为它在页面上有一个更大的登录框。
我需要什么代码来包装页脚登录框以检查它们的页面是否是登录页面而不显示它是否是?
这样的事情应该做:
if ($_SERVER['PHP_SELF'] != 'login.php') {
....your form...
}
有一个功能可以检查您是否正在查看特定页面:
http://codex.wordpress.org/Function_Reference/is_page
关于检查 $_SESSION 的另一个答案很好,但这会让你只使用一个 ID,所以理论上你可以更改链接 url 或检查其他一些属性。